Support Engineer | AddThisHi @littlebirdweb,
It looks like you’ve hardcoded that AddThis script somewhere in your theme’s files, perhaps function.php or footer.php?
The reason why I suspect that is because the script is placed right below your theme’s JS files which is usually being called through one of the theme templates.
I’d suggest that you search your theme files and widget area to look for that script because it is not generated by the plugin.

To instruct Facebook and many other services what to show in a share or preview on the Newsfeed, you need to specify Open Graph meta tags. I would suggest adding the Open Graph tags (og:image, og:description, og:title, and og:url) to each of your pages.
Here’s some more information on Open Graph tags:
